migrating from openrc to systemd

# remove blocking package, systemd provides the functionality.
emerge -C sys-fs/udev openrc netifrc virtual/service-manager sysvinit
# comment out service manager and openrc from your @system set, defined in /usr/portage/profiles/base/packages 

# add systemd to use flags
emerge -av systemd
emerge -av virtual/udev virtual/libudev

# set kernel options& recompile
Gentoo Linux --->
  Support for init systems, system and service managers --->
    [*] systemd

# to kernel command line:

hostnamectl set-hostname 
cat /etc/locale.conf
# LANG="en_US"
localectl set-locale LANG=en_US
localectl set-keymap us

